On the quantitative Bossel-Daners Inequality – Cristina Trombetti (Universita’ di Napoli Federico II)
The Bossel-Daners is a Faber-Krahn type inequality for the first Laplacian eigenvalue with Robin boundary conditions. We prove a stability result for such inequality.…
